Analysis: Krakow vs Valencia for Expats & Remote Workers
Krakow and Valencia are remarkably close in overall cost, with less than 2% difference in their combined COL+Rent indices. Krakow's COL+Rent Index of 27.4 vs Valencia's 27.7 (both measured against New York City = 100) reflects a relatively small gap, meaning the decision between these cities often comes down to lifestyle preferences rather than pure cost.
Housing is the biggest differentiator: a city-center one-bedroom in Krakow costs $590/month versus $583/month in Valencia — giving Valencia a $7/month advantage on housing alone. Over a full year, the rent difference is modest and may be offset by other cost categories.
Day-to-day costs tell a more nuanced story. Groceries in Krakow ($211/mo) vs Valencia ($205/mo) reflect Krakow's lower food prices, while restaurant meals at $12 vs $11 show Valencia offers cheaper dining. For digital nomads and remote workers who eat out frequently, this difference compounds quickly.
Bottom line: If you earn in a strong currency (USD, EUR, GBP) and work remotely, Krakow offers similar value to its counterpart, so your choice should weigh factors like climate, visa accessibility, internet speed, and community.
